Nb₂Cr₄Si₅ is a refractory intermetallic compound combining niobium, chromium, and silicon—a research-stage material belonging to the family of advanced high-temperature ceramics and composites. This composition represents exploratory work in ultra-high-temperature materials science, where such multi-element intermetallics are investigated for oxidation resistance and structural stability beyond the limits of conventional superalloys and monolithic ceramics. The material is not yet established in high-volume industrial production, but compounds in this family show potential where extreme thermal environments, chemical resistance, and weight constraints converge.
